The contact owns a 2015 Maserati Ghibli. The contact stated while driving approximately 20-25 MPH with the Sport mode activated, the accelerator pedal became stuck to the floorboard, and failed to release. No warning light was illuminated. The contact pulled over and turned off the vehicle. The vehicle was restarted, and the accelerator pedal released. The vehicle was not diagnosed or repaired by an independent mechanic or dealer. The manufacturer was not made aware of the failure. The failure mileage was approximately 46,100.

THE CAR UNINTENTIONALLY ACCELERATES. THIS HAPPENED ON 3 DIFFERENT OCCASIONS. THE 1ST OCCURRENCE HAPPENED APPROXIMATELY TWO WEEKS AFTER PURCHASING THE VEHICLE. IT'S A 2015 MODEL. I PURCHASED A VEHICLE IN AUGUST 2020. THE 2ND OCCURRENCE HAPPENED NOV 12 AND TODAY NOV 21. THE 1ST TIME THIS HAPPENED I DID SOME RESEARCH AND IT SEEMED LIKE THERE WAS AN ISSUE WITH MASERATIS FLOOR OWN FLOOR MATS. AT THE TIME AND PRIOR TO KNOWING THIS, I HAD PUT BRAND NEW FLOOR MATS OF MY OWN IN THE VEHICLE COMPLETELY UNAWARE THAT THIS WAS AN OEM ISSUE. AFTER THIS HAPPENED THE 1ST TIME, I REMOVED MY PERSONAL FLOOR MATS THINKING THAT WOULD SOLVE THE ISSUE. THE 2ND TIME THIS HAPPENED, THE ISSUE WAS SLIGHT AND THERE WERE NO OTHER CARS AROUND ME. I THOUGHT MAYBE IT WAS AN OPERATOR ISSUE USING MANUAL SHIFTING PERHAPS. AT ANY RATE I WAS ABLE TO REGAIN CONTROL OF THE 2ND OCCURRENCE RATHER QUICKLY TO THE POINT WHERE THIS WAS ALMOST UNNOTICEABLE. THIS THIRD TIME THE VEHICLE COMPLETELY LOST CONTROL AND I HAD TO DEPRESS THE BREAK PEDAL %100 IN TRAFFIC TO REGAIN CONTROL OF THE CAR. MEANWHILE, IT WOULD STILL CONTINUE TO DO THE ACCELERATION. THE CAR WAS SCREECHING AND ACCELERATING WITH ME DEPRESSING THE BRAKE PEDAL. I PULLED OFF SAFELY ON THE SIDE OF THE ROAD WITH THE BRAKE PEDAL 100% DEPRESSED. I THREW THE VEHICLE IN PARK AND THE PROBLEM WENT AWAY. THIS VEHICLE DOESN'T ALLOW YOU TO SHIFT INTO NEUTRAL WHILE OCCURRING.(UNSAFE)I DON'T THINK THIS ISSUE HAS RELEVANCE TO THE CURRENT RECALL FOR THIS MODEL, WHICH IS FLOORMAT RELATED. WHEN TRYING TO REGAIN CONTROL OF THE VEHICLE I CONSCIOUSLY TRIED TO SEE IF THE PEDAL WAS STUCK AND IT WAS NOT. ALSO THERE ARE NO REPORTED RECALLS FOR MY PARTICULAR VIN SO I'M REPORTING THIS NOW.I HAVE SINCE CONTACTED MASERATI AND HAVE A CURRENT REPAIR SCHEDULED. AT THIS TIME, I DON'T KNOW IF THEY WILL DO THIS REPAIR FREE OF CHARGE BUT WILL HAVE FOLLOW-UP DETAILS AVAILABLE IF NEED BE.

TL* THE CONTACT OWNS A 2015 MASERATI GHIBLI. THE CONTACT STATED THAT AFTER MAKING A LEFT TURN FROM A TRAFFIC LIGHT, THE VEHICLE INDEPENDENTLY ACCELERATED TO 120 MPH WITHOUT WARNING. THE CONTACT STATED THAT THE BRAKE PEDAL WAS DEPRESSED AND FAILED TO SLOW THE VEHICLE. THE CONTACT PLACED THE IGNITION IN THE OFF POSITION TO SLOW AND STOP THE VEHICLE. THE CONTACT STATED THAT BYSTANDERS ASSISTED WITH PUSHING THE VEHICLE TO THE SHOULDER OF THE ROADWAY. THE CONTACT RESTARTED THE VEHICLE AND DROVE TO THE RESIDENCE. MASERATI OF NAPLES (900 TAMIAMI TRAIL N, NAPLES, FL 34102, 866-603-6044, WAS CONTACTED AND INFORMED OF THE FAILURE. THE VEHICLE WAS NOT REPAIRED. THE MANUFACTURER WAS NOTIFIED OF THE FAILURE. THE FAILURE MILEAGE WAS 18,800. *LN *JS

TL* THE CONTACT OWNS A 2015 MASERATI GHIBLI. WHILE DRIVING AT AN UNKNOWN SPEED, THE FLOORMAT MOVED AND BECAME TRAPPED BETWEEN THE ACCELERATOR PEDAL AND THE CARPET. AS A RESULT, THE VEHICLE ACCELERATED UNCONTROLLABLY. THE VEHICLE WAS TAKEN TO THE DEALER AND REPAIRED. THE CONTACT MENTIONED THAT THE FAILURE OCCURRED AFTER THE VEHICLE WAS SERVICED PER NHTSA CAMPAIGN NUMBER: 16V122000 (VEHICLE SPEED CONTROL). THE MANUFACTURER WAS NOTIFIED OF THE FAILURE. THE FAILURE MILEAGE WAS APPROXIMATELY 5,700. THE VIN NOT AVAILABLE.

Maserati North America, Inc. (Maserati) is recalling certain 2014-2015 Maserati Quattroporte and Ghibli vehicles. During production of the fuel lines, the lines may have been damaged, possibly resulting in a fuel leak.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: A fuel leak in the presence of an ignition source can increase the risk of a fire.
Remedy: Maserati will notify owners, and dealers will replace the fuel line assemblies, free of charge, unless previously repaired under recall 17V-045. The recall began January 15, 2019. Owners may contact Maserati customer service at 1-877-696-2737. Maserati's number for this recall is 378. Note: This recall supersedes recall number 17V-045.
Maserati North America, Inc. (Maserati) is recalling certain 2014-2017 Quattroporte and Ghibli, and 2017 Levante vehicles. Adjusting the front seats may cause the seat wiring harness to rub, possibly resulting in an electrical short.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: An electrical short can increase the risk of a fire.
Remedy: Maserati will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the vehicles, replacing the seat wiring harness, as necessary, free of charge. The recall began June 26, 2017. Owners may contact Maserati customer service at 1-877-696-2737. Maserati's number for this recall is 342.

Maserati North America, Inc. (Maserati) is recalling certain model year 2015 Ghibli vehicles manufactured March 11, 2015, through May 14, 2015. The right and/or left front wheel bearings may have insufficient hardness, resulting in their premature failure.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: Wheel bearing failure may adversely affect vehicle handling, incre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Maserati will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the front wheel bearings, replacing them as necessary, free of charge. The recall began on September 30, 2016. Owners may contact Maserati customer service at 1-877-696-2737. Maserati's number for this recall is 310.
Maserati North America, Inc. (Maserati) is recalling certain model year 2014-2016 Quattroporte and Ghibli vehicles manufactured February 1, 2013, to September 18, 2015. During the assembly process, the rear tie-rod to hub assembly attaching bolt may not have been properly tightened.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: An improperly tightened rear tie-rod to hub carrier assembly attaching bolt may allow the tie-rod to separate from the hub carrier, resulting in a loss of control, increasing the risk of a crash.
Remedy: Maserati will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the left and right rear tie-rod to hub carrier assembly attaching bolts to verify that they are properly tightened, replacing the rear tie-rod to hub carrier assembly as necessary, free of charge. The recall is expected to begin during July 2016. Owners may contact Maserati customer service at 1-877-696-2737. Maserati's number for this recall is 303.
Maserati North America, Inc. (Maserati) is recalling certain model year 2014-2016 Quattroporte and Ghibli vehicles manufactured February 1, 2013, to November 30, 2015. In the affected vehicles, the driver-side floor mat anchor may break allowing the floor mat to move and get trapped between the accelerator pedal and the vehicle carpet.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: If the floor mat moves and becomes trapped between the accelerator and the vehicle carpet, it may result in very high vehicle speeds, which could cause a crash, serious injury or death.
Remedy: Maserati will notify owners, and dealers will replace the driver-side floor mat and possibly the accelerator pedal cover, free of charge. The recall began April 29, 2016. Owners may contact Maserati customer service at 1-877-696-2737. Maserati's number for this recall is 301. Note: These vehicles are equipped with a brake override system. In the event a pedal is trapped, pushing on the brake pedal will brake the vehicle and enable the driver to slow and stop and turn off the vehicle.

Maserati North America, Inc. (Maserati) is recalling certain model year 2014-2015 Quattroporte, and Ghibli vehicles manufactured July 23, 2014, to August 7, 2014. The fuel delivery hoses in the vehicles may have been improperly crimped.
Consequence & remedy
Consequence: The improper crimp can cause a fuel leak and, in the presence of an ignition source, could result in a fire.
Remedy: Maserati will notify owners, and dealers will replace the entire fuel delivery line, free of charge. The recall began in October 2014. Owners may contact Maserati customer service at 1-877-696-2737. Maserati's number for this recall is 256.
